French President, Emmanuel Macron arrived at Lagos yesterday evening to the new Afrika Shrine which was Fela’s home and music venue to celebrate Nigerian and African culture.
President Macron was received by Femi Kuti, the first son to the late king of AfroBeat Fela Anikulapo Kuti in company of Lagos State governor, Akinwunmi Ambode.
The President who is believed to be the first president to visit the shrine, used the opportunity to inaugurate the African Cultural Season which will be hosted in France in 2020, showcasing music, fashion, cinema and theatre.
The event, hosted by Banky W and Kenturah King, was tagged ‘Celebration of African Culture’ and witnessed massive turnout of entertainers across the music industry and Nollywoood.
